Output 85a597edc92adeb929f7449c2017b0feba152dc2b66ec7955d2508cc6d8b1154:3

value
318762
script pubkey
OP_0 OP_PUSHBYTES_20 2625106ee9b4746c9e4af6f24df0809a36b38a4b
address
bc1qycj3qmhfk36xe8j27meymuyqngmt8zjt84huwt
transaction
85a597edc92adeb929f7449c2017b0feba152dc2b66ec7955d2508cc6d8b1154
confirmations
38260
spent
true